Responsibilities
- Provide treatments under the direction and supervision of a licensed Occupational Therapist.
- Follow treatment plans addressing ADLs, mobility, strength, coordination, and safety.
- Monitor residents' responses and report changes to the supervising Occupational Therapist.
- Educate residents and caregivers on exercises, adaptive techniques, and equipment.
- Complete accurate Net Health documentation and collaborate with the care team.
Qualifications
- Active and current Illinois Occupational Therapy Assistant license.
- Graduate of an accredited Occupational Therapy Assistant program.
- Current CPR certification.
- Strong communication, organization, and documentation skills.
- Geriatric, assisted living, skilled nursing, or rehabilitation experience is preferred.
